Abeiku Ainooson's own goal seals defeat for Al Hilal in CAF Champions Leaue

Abeiku Ainooson’s own goal condemned Al Hilal to a 1-0 defeat to Libyan side Ahly Tripoli in their CAF Champions League first qualifying round first leg tie.

The on-loan defender, playing in his preferred centre-back role, saw his sliding attempt to cut out a cross from the right into his own goal on 17 minutes

That mishap did not hurt his confidence as Ainooson lasted the entire duration of the match.

Compatriots Kennedy Ashia and Nelson Ladzagla were unused substitute.

Al Hilal will host the Libyan side on 20 March in Khartoum.
